Margin VolatilityThe sharp swing from large losses to modest profit signals operational volatility and sensitivity to cost or demand swings. If revenue growth slows or costs re-emerge, profitability could compress quickly; management must sustain discipline to lock in gains.
Past High Leverage RiskAlthough leverage improved to D/E 0.38, the firm's history of higher debt implies residual refinancing or covenant risk under stress. Future shocks or weaker cash flow could re-elevate funding costs and constrain strategic flexibility.
Small Scale In Competitive IndustryA 100-employee footprint in IT services limits capacity to scale large deals, diversify client base, or fund sustained R&D against bigger peers. Structural industry competition and scale advantages of larger firms can pressure margins and growth durability.
